Description of ASTM-D3938 2013ASTM D3938 - 13Standard Guide for Determining or Confirming Care Instructions for Apparel and Other Textile ProductsActive Standard ASTM D3938 | Developed by Subcommittee: D13.62 Book of Standards Volume: 07.01 ASTM D3938Significance and Use 4.1 This is a guide to help a manufacturer distributor, or importer establish a reasonable basis for care information. 4.2 The manufacturer, distributor, or importer should possess, prior to sale, reliable evidence that the product was not harmed when refurbished reasonably often according to the instructions. Additionally they should possess reliable evidence that the product or a fair sample of the product would be harmed when refurbished by methods warned against on the label. 4.3 This guide is intended for general use by those who wish to determine whether apparel or other textile products will perform in an acceptable manner when the care instructions on the label are followed. 4.4 Refurbished products are evaluated against previously selected product performance specifications to determine whether the products can be refurbished successfully by following the instructions on the care label. 1. Scope 1.1 This guide may be used to determine and confirm the appropriate care label instructions for apparel, piece goods, and other textile products excluding textile floor coverings and upholstery. 1.2 This guide encompasses the following care procedures: home laundering, professional textile care, and other alternative cleaning methods. 1.3 This guide includes provision for evaluating the complete textile product and the product components. 1.4 This guide covers the performance characteristics as a result of refurbishing that are important in determining the acceptability of a textile product. 1.5 This guide is appropriate for the evaluation of all garments and household textiles that are sold with care labels. 1.5.1 This guide may also be used in connection with the evaluation of similar materials that do not have a care label. 1.6 This standard does not purport to address all of the safety concerns, if any, associated with its use. It is the responsibility of the user of this standard to establish appropriate safety and health practices and determine the applicability of regulatory limitations prior to use.

About ASTMASTM International, formerly known as the American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M), is a globally recognized leader in the development and delivery of international voluntary consensus standards. Today, some 12,000 ASTM standards are used around the world to improve product quality, enhance safety, facilitate market access and trade, and build consumer confidence. ASTM’s leadership in international standards development is driven by the contributions of its members: more than 30,000 of the world’s top technical experts and business professionals representing 150 countries. Working in an open and transparent process and using ASTM’s advanced electronic infrastructure, ASTM members deliver the test methods, specifications, guides, and practices that support industries and governments worldwide. |
